Wingstop Inc. experienced a sharp decline in its stock price, with shares falling approximately 12% following the release of its most recent earnings report. The company’s profit for the quarter came in below consensus estimates, disappointing investors who had anticipated stronger earnings performance. While specific revenue figures were not disclosed in the initial report, the primary catalyst for the selloff was the earnings miss, suggesting that costs or margins may have weighed on profitability. The earnings release highlighted that Wingstop continues to expand its store count and digital sales channels, but rising input costs and operational expenses could have pressured bottom-line results. The market’s reaction indicates that investors were closely watching profit metrics, and the shortfall triggered a broad revaluation of the stock. Trade volume during the session was elevated compared to normal trading activity, reflecting heightened investor interest following the news. Wingpost Inc. Key takeaways from the report center on Wingstop’s ability to manage profitability amid a challenging cost environment. The earnings miss suggests that while top-line growth may remain robust—supported by new store openings and strong digital orders—profit margins could face headwinds from higher commodity costs and labor expenses. Additionally, the market’s 12% decline signals that expectations for earnings had been optimistic, and the shortfall may prompt analysts to revise their estimates downward in the coming days. From a sector perspective, the quick-service restaurant industry continues to navigate inflationary pressures and shifting consumer spending habits. Wingstop’s performance may reflect broader trends, where growth metrics remain positive but profitability becomes harder to sustain. Investors will likely focus on the company’s guidance and strategic initiatives to mitigate cost pressures in upcoming quarters. Wingpost Inc. Investment implications of the earnings miss suggest that Wingstop’s stock could remain under near-term pressure as the market digests the underperformance. However, long-term investors may view the pullback as a potential entry point if the company demonstrates resilience in its core business fundamentals. The company’s franchise-heavy model and digital-first approach could provide structural advantages, but cost management will be critical to restoring investor confidence. The broader perspective for the fast-casual dining space suggests that earnings volatility may persist as companies balance growth investments with margin protection. Wingstop’s recent share price decline serves as a reminder that even popular brands are not immune to profit shortfalls and that market expectations can shift quickly. Investors should monitor operational metrics and management commentary in future announcements for clearer signals on earnings recovery.
